How much does a video game voice over cost?

Games are quoted by line count and session hours rather than by script length, because a thousand combat barks and a thousand words of dialogue are nothing like the same job. Two things drive the budget: how many lines each character has, and how much shouting is in them — vocal stress limits how long an actor can safely work in a day, and pretending otherwise costs you a re-record. Who handles large line counts for game localisation voice over?

GoLocalise is set up for line counts in the tens of thousands, across languages: file naming matched to your asset list and line IDs, clear versioning for re-records and DLC, and delivery that drops straight into Wwise or FMOD without anyone renaming anything by hand. The naming and folder structure are agreed before the first session, which is the step that decides whether a large script arrives clean or costs an integration week. Vocal stress also caps how many combat lines an actor can safely record in a day, so the schedule is built around that rather than discovered halfway through.
